Average lip laser hair removal costs in the US and Europe

Lip laser hair removal costs vary significantly between regions. In the US expect $50 to $300 per session. Most clinics charge $75 to $200 for upper lip treatment.

European prices run lower. Germany averages €29 to €55 per session. Austria ranges from €35 to €49. France and Switzerland sit around €60.

US pricing breakdown

Treatment Area

Per Session Cost

Upper lip only

$50 - $200

Upper lip + chin

$85 - $300

Full face

$100 - $800

Major cities like NYC and LA charge premium rates. Smaller towns offer lower prices. Some clinics run promotions as low as $27 per session with package deals.

European pricing breakdown

Country

Upper Lip Cost

Germany

€29 - €55

Austria

€35 - €60

France

€60

Switzerland

€60

Combined upper lip and chin treatments cost €59 to €90 across most European clinics. Full face packages average €99.

Package deals reduce per-session costs significantly. A 4-treatment starter package can drop prices to $27 per session. Many clinics offer 6-session packages with discounts up to 50% off individual session rates.

  • Single session: $50 - $300
  • 4-session package: $100 - $400 total
  • 6-session package: $150 - $600 total

Always ask about package pricing. Buying multiple sessions upfront saves money long-term. Check local clinics for specific rates in your area.

Key factors that influence your treatment price

Several variables affect what you pay for lip laser hair removal. Understanding these helps you compare quotes accurately.

Geographic location

Where you live impacts price significantly. Major metropolitan areas charge more than rural locations. NYC clinics often price 30-50% higher than smaller cities.

  • New York, LA, San Francisco: $150-$300 per session
  • Mid-sized cities: $75-$150 per session
  • Small towns: $50-$100 per session

European clinics generally cost less than US providers. Germany and Austria offer competitive rates for quality treatments.

Provider experience and credentials

Board-certified dermatologists charge more than med spa technicians. Experience matters for safety and results.

Provider Type

Typical Cost Range

Dermatologist office

$150 - $300

Medical spa

$75 - $200

Chain clinic

$50 - $150

Technology and laser type

Different lasers cost different amounts to operate. Diode lasers typically offer lower prices. Alexandrite and Nd:YAG lasers cost more but work better for certain skin types.

Modern machines with cooling systems and melanin readers cost more per session but reduce discomfort and improve safety.

Hair and skin characteristics

Dark hair on light skin responds fastest to treatment. Coarse hair requires fewer sessions than fine hair. Hormonal hair growth may need additional touch-ups.

  • Dark coarse hair: 4-6 sessions typically
  • Fine or light hair: 6-8+ sessions
  • Hormonal growth: May need ongoing maintenance

Clinics may charge more for difficult cases. Ask about pricing during your consultation. Compare options with reputable providers in your area.

How many sessions you need for lasting results

Most people need 6 to 8 sessions for significant hair reduction on the upper lip. Hair grows in cycles. Laser only targets actively growing follicles. Multiple sessions catch each hair in its growth phase.

Typical treatment timeline

Session

Expected Results

1-2 sessions

20% hair reduction

3-4 sessions

40-60% reduction

5-6 sessions

70-80% reduction

7-8 sessions

85-95% reduction

Sessions space 4 to 6 weeks apart. The upper lip has a shorter growth cycle than body areas. This means treatments occur more frequently.

Factors affecting session count

  • Hair color and thickness: Dark coarse hair responds faster
  • Hormonal influences: May require additional sessions
  • Skin type: Affects laser settings and effectiveness
  • Previous hair removal methods: Waxing or plucking history impacts results

Maintenance requirements

After initial treatment series most people need occasional touch-ups. Once or twice yearly maintenance keeps results stable. Some clinics offer reduced rates for maintenance sessions.

Hormonal changes can trigger new growth. Pregnancy, menopause, or medication changes may require additional treatments. The upper lip responds well to laser but remains sensitive to hormonal shifts.

  • Initial series: 6-8 sessions over 6-12 months
  • First year maintenance: 1-2 touch-up sessions
  • Ongoing: Annual touch-up as needed

Smart ways to save money on laser treatments

Laser hair removal costs add up. Several strategies reduce your total expense without sacrificing results.

Buy package deals

Purchasing multiple sessions upfront saves significant money. Most clinics offer package discounts of 20-50% off individual session rates.

Option

Upper Lip Total Cost

6 individual sessions

$450 - $1,200

6-session package

$300 - $600

Potential savings

$150 - $600

Ask about refund policies before committing. Some clinics offer prorated refunds if you move or achieve results faster than expected.

Consider membership programs

Monthly memberships spread costs and lock in lower rates. Small areas like upper lip typically cost $50 per month. This covers one session monthly.

  • Small area membership: $50/month
  • Medium area membership: $75/month
  • Large area membership: $100/month
  • Unlimited treatment: $200/month

Compare provider types

Chain clinics and med spas often cost less than dermatologist offices. Look for reputable providers with certified technicians and quality equipment.

At-home device alternatives

For small areas like upper lip at-home devices offer budget-friendly options. Initial investment ranges from $200 to $500. Over time this costs less than professional treatments.

At-home devices work best on light skin with dark hair. Results take longer and may be less dramatic than professional treatments. See affordable at-home options for comparison.
